sp_cursorclose (Transact-SQL)
Viene chiuso e deallocato il cursore e vengono rilasciate tutte le risorse associate, ovvero viene eliminata la tabella temporanea utilizzata come supporto per i valori KEYSET o STATIC di cursor. sp_cursorclose viene richiamata specificando ID = 9 in un pacchetto del flusso TDS.
Si applica a: SQL Server (da SQL Server 2008 a versione corrente). |
Convenzioni della sintassi Transact-SQL
Sintassi
sp_cursorclose cursor
Argomenti
cursor
Valore dell'handle del cursore generato da SQL Server e restituito dalla stored procedure sp_cursoropen. cursor è un parametro obbligatorio che richiede un valore di input int.Nota
Il valore di input -1 verrà applicato a tutti i cursori della connessione corrente.
Osservazioni
cursor restituirà messaggi di errore se la routine è stata eseguita dopo che era stato chiuso il cursore o se viene specificato un handle non valido.
Lo stato di RPC indica l'esito positivo o negativo complessivo.
Il conteggio delle righe per DONE è sempre 0.